Quick Procedure

  1. Identify the symptom and ask what changed.
  2. Check whether the issue affects one user, one device, or many users.
  3. Test the basics first: power, cables, Wi-Fi, logins, and updates.
  4. Isolate the cause with simple tools like Device Manager, Task Manager, ping, and system logs.
  5. Apply the smallest safe fix and verify the problem is gone.
  6. Document the cause, the fix, and any follow-up needed.
  7. Review the case later to spot patterns and improve your support basics.

Understanding The Role Of Computer Support

Computer support is the work of keeping end users productive when technology fails, slows down, or behaves in a way nobody wants to troubleshoot alone. In practical terms, that means answering questions, fixing common problems, escalating complex incidents, and preventing repeat failures where possible.

Support roles vary by environment. A help desk team usually handles first-contact issues like password resets, login problems, printer errors, and basic application failures. Desktop support often goes deeper, handling device configuration, software installs, and hands-on repair. A service desk may combine technical support with process ownership, while field support involves working directly at the user’s location to resolve hardware, cabling, or network issues.

That first line of defense matters because small issues become productivity problems fast. A failed dock, a corrupted profile, or a DNS problem can stop a manager, teacher, or remote worker from doing any real work. The support professional’s job is to restore resolution quickly, but not recklessly, and to capture enough detail that the same issue does not keep coming back.

Good support is not just “fixing computers.” Good support is reducing downtime, restoring confidence, and making the next incident easier to solve than the last one.

The mindset matters as much as the toolset. A strong support professional stays patient, follows a system, and looks for the root cause instead of chasing whatever symptom is loudest. Core Technical Concepts Every Support Professional Should Know

Hardware is the physical equipment that makes a computer work, including the CPU, RAM, storage devices, power supplies, displays, keyboards, and docks. A support technician should know how these parts fail, what symptoms they cause, and what can be checked before replacement.

For example, bad RAM may cause random application crashes or blue screens. A failing SSD may create long boot times, corrupted files, or repeated login delays. A weak power supply can lead to sudden shutdowns, while an unplugged dock cable can mimic a much larger fault. Knowing these signs keeps you from guessing.

Software fundamentals that matter on day one

Software is the set of programs and operating systems that run on top of the hardware. Support staff need a working understanding of operating systems, drivers, applications, updates, permissions, and compatibility problems.

A printer that fails after an update may need a driver rollback. An app that will not launch may be blocked by permissions or a damaged user profile. A machine that runs slowly may simply need an update, more free disk space, or a startup cleanup. Networking concepts you cannot skip

Network is the collection of connected systems that lets devices communicate and share services. Support professionals should understand IP addresses, DNS, Wi-Fi, routers, switches, and the difference between local and internet-wide failures.

If a device has an IP address but cannot reach a website, the issue may be DNS, not connectivity. If one room has poor signal, the issue may be Wi-Fi coverage instead of the laptop itself. If every user on a floor is affected, the problem may be upstream in the switch, firewall, or internet link. File systems, accounts, and security basics

Support work also depends on understanding file systems, user accounts, and basic security controls. A user may not be able to save files because of path errors, permission problems, or full storage. Another user may be locked out because of expired credentials or multifactor authentication issues.

Security matters here because support staff often touch sensitive systems.   • CPU problems often show up as overheating, throttling, or total system freezes.
  • RAM issues often show up as random crashes, failed boots, or corrupted app behavior.
  • Storage problems often show up as slow startup, file corruption, or missing data.
  • Drivers often cause device-specific failures after updates or new hardware installs.
  • Permissions often explain why users can see something but cannot change or save it.

How Do You Build Strong Troubleshooting Habits?

You build strong troubleshooting habits by using the same sequence every time and refusing to skip steps. The most reliable support technicians do not start with a fix; they start with facts.

The basic flow is simple: identify the issue, gather facts, isolate the cause, test a fix, and verify the result. That sequence protects you from making changes that only hide the symptom. It also creates a repeatable process that works whether the issue is a broken login, a failing printer, or a network outage.

  1. Identify the issue. Ask what is happening, who is affected, and when the problem started. A vague report like “the computer is broken” becomes useful when you learn that the user cannot open Outlook after a patch reboot.

  2. Gather facts. Ask what changed, whether the issue affects one app or everything, and whether other users see the same problem. This is where good questions save time: “Did this start after an update?” and “Does it happen on another device?” are often more valuable than random fixes.

  3. Isolate the cause. Change one thing at a time. If you are testing a printer, check the cable, queue, driver, and spooler before replacing hardware. If you are testing logon issues, check the password state, account status, and network path before escalating.

  4. Test the fix safely. Reproduce the problem in a controlled way if possible. If a user cannot connect to Wi-Fi, test with another known-good device or another SSID before changing the router. Safe testing reduces the chance of making a bad situation worse.

  5. Verify and document. Confirm that the user can do the task again, then write down the symptoms, cause, action taken, and final outcome. Good notes make future certification prep easier because you start recognizing patterns, not just memorizing terms.

Support work becomes faster when every ticket becomes a reusable lesson.

Practicing Essential Windows And Mac Support Skills

Practical support work means knowing where the tools are before a user is waiting on you. On Windows, start with Device Manager for driver and hardware status, Task Manager for performance and startup issues, Windows Update for patching, Disk Cleanup or storage settings for space issues, and user account settings for profile and permission problems.

On macOS, the equivalent workflow uses System Settings, storage management, permissions review, Activity Monitor, and software update tools. A common beginner mistake is assuming macOS support is “the same but different.” It is different enough that you need to know the native paths and names for each platform.

Common Windows tasks you should be able to do quickly

  • Open Device Manager and check for warning symbols on adapters, display devices, and input hardware.
  • Use Task Manager to identify runaway processes, startup clutter, or CPU and memory pressure.
  • Check Windows Update history after a new issue starts.
  • Clear temporary files and review available storage before reinstalling software.
  • Adjust local user settings, account status, and sign-in behavior when profile problems appear.

Common macOS tasks you should be able to do quickly

  • Open System Settings and confirm storage, login items, and privacy permissions.
  • Check for available macOS updates before troubleshooting deeper issues.
  • Use Activity Monitor to identify apps using excessive CPU or memory.
  • Review file and app permissions when documents will not open or save correctly.
  • Look for safe-mode behavior when startup or extension issues appear.

Built-in logs and diagnostics matter on both platforms. Windows Event Viewer, macOS Console, and vendor support utilities often show the clue you need before you start replacing parts. For entry-level IT work, knowing where to look is just as important as knowing what the message means.

How Do You Practice Basic Networking Support?

You practice basic networking support by learning to prove where the problem is, not just that a problem exists. The key question is whether the issue is on the device, the local network, or the internet side of the connection.

Start with simple commands and checks. On Windows, ipconfig shows IP details, gateway, and DNS settings, while ping tests whether a device can reach another host. On macOS or Linux-like terminals, similar checks can be done with ifconfig or ip tools depending on the environment, but the troubleshooting logic stays the same.

  1. Check the device first. Confirm Wi-Fi is enabled, airplane mode is off, and the correct network is selected. If the device is not getting an IP address, you are dealing with a local connection problem before you even think about the internet.

  2. Test local connectivity. Ping the default gateway or another device on the same network. If local pings fail, the issue is often the adapter, cable, switch port, or Wi-Fi connection.

  3. Test name resolution. If you can ping an IP address but not a website name, DNS is a likely suspect. That is a classic support issue because the network may “look connected” while users still cannot browse or reach cloud apps.

  4. Check scope. Ask whether the issue affects one person, one room, one floor, or the whole site. A single user problem points to the endpoint, while many users at once points to infrastructure, internet service, or upstream configuration.

  5. Restart with purpose. Restarting a router or access point can clear transient issues, but it should not be your only move. A good technician restarts only after verifying that the problem fits the symptom pattern and documenting what was tested first.

Wi-Fi issues are often mundane. Weak signal, wrong passwords, stale saved profiles, and IP conflicts are common. The trick is not memorizing every possible failure mode; it is learning how to separate a device issue from a local network issue and then from a service provider issue.

How Do You Develop Customer Service And Communication Skills?

Customer service is the part of computer support that keeps a technical problem from becoming a personal conflict. If you cannot listen well, explain clearly, and stay calm under pressure, your technical knowledge will not carry you very far.

The first rule is simple: let the user finish describing the problem. Frustrated users often give incomplete or messy reports, but those reports still contain the clues you need. Your job is to translate the story into a testable problem without making the user feel dismissed.

What good support communication looks like

  • Use plain language. Say “the computer is not getting an address from the network” instead of “the DHCP handshake is failing,” unless the audience is technical.
  • Set expectations. Tell the user what you are checking, how long the next step may take, and what happens if the first fix does not work.
  • Show empathy. A user under deadline does not need a lecture. They need progress, clarity, and a realistic time estimate.
  • Stay professional in every channel. Ticket comments, email, chat, and phone calls should all be concise, respectful, and specific.
  • Avoid blame. The goal is resolution, not proving the user made a mistake.

For team-based support, written communication is often more important than spoken communication because the next technician may inherit the ticket. Using Tools, Documentation, And Ticketing Systems Effectively

Ticketing systems are the record of work, priority, status, and resolution history for support teams. They prevent issues from disappearing into memory and they give managers visibility into workload and response time.

A useful ticket note does more than say “fixed.” It should include symptoms, impact, steps taken, the cause if known, and the final result. That level of detail lets another technician pick up the work, helps future troubleshooting, and supports reporting on recurring incidents.

Good ticket note “User could not access shared printer. Confirmed device online, driver missing after update, reinstalled vendor driver, printing restored, user verified test page.”
Weak ticket note “Printer fixed.”

Knowledge bases, runbooks, and internal documentation reduce repeat work. A runbook is a step-by-step internal guide for handling a common task or incident the same way every time. A knowledge base stores known solutions, symptoms, and escalation notes so technicians do not have to rediscover them each time.

Remote support tools and screen sharing can save a lot of time, but they should be used carefully and only with proper authorization. Asset management systems are equally important because support staff need to know which device, software version, or warranty status they are dealing with before making changes.

Warning

Never change a user’s device remotely without confirming identity, authorization, and the exact issue. A fast fix is not worth a security mistake or an accidental configuration change.

How Can You Practice And Improve Fast?

You improve fastest by practicing on purpose instead of waiting for random problems to teach you. A home lab, spare laptop, virtual machine, or test account gives you a safe place to break things, fix them, and learn what the errors look like.

Start by simulating common support tickets. Create a fake printer issue by pausing a print queue. Simulate a network issue by disconnecting Wi-Fi and checking the recovery steps. Build a software issue by installing an app, removing it, and reinstalling it. A lab does not need to be fancy; it just needs to be repeatable.

  • Use spare devices. Old laptops and desktops are useful for practicing updates, driver checks, storage cleanup, and account management.
  • Use virtual machines. Virtual machines let you test reboots, snapshots, software installs, and recovery steps without harming your main system.
  • Create test scenarios. Practice forgotten passwords, printer outages, low disk space, and slow boot problems until the steps feel natural.
  • Volunteer safely. Help family, school, or community groups with basic tech issues, but only when you can change settings responsibly.
  • Review solved cases. Re-reading old tickets helps you see patterns in what actually caused problems.

This is where skills training becomes real. Repetition builds muscle memory, and muscle memory matters when a user is waiting on the phone while you hunt through menus. The more you practice support basics, the less likely you are to freeze when the same issue appears in a different form.

What Common Mistakes Should Beginners Avoid?

Beginners usually do not fail because they lack effort. They fail because they guess, rush, or skip the boring steps that prevent repeat work. That is fixable.

The biggest mistake is making changes before confirming the root cause. Restarting everything can sometimes help, but it can also hide the actual problem. If you swap cables, reset settings, and reinstall software all at once, you will not know what actually solved the issue.

Mistakes that slow support teams down

  • Skipping documentation. If you do not record what you tested, the next technician starts from zero.
  • Using too much jargon. Users need clarity, not a lecture in acronyms.
  • Blaming the user. That destroys trust and usually makes the next question harder to answer.
  • Panicking under pressure. Calm technicians make better decisions and communicate better.
  • Changing things without rollback planning. If a fix can fail, you need a way back.

Another common mistake is treating every problem like a unique mystery. In reality, many issues repeat. A printer that disappears after sleep, a login issue after a password change, or a browser failure after an update are all patterns worth recognizing. That is why support basics and careful notes matter so much in entry-level IT roles.
